SECTIONS OF THE TOOL

The Logistics Company Tool Home screen contains nine sections. Each section links to additional
screens or worksheets within the Tool which are described below:

   Section 1:  Enter Partner Name (data field): Specify your company's Partner Name, exactly as you
              want it to appear on the SmartWay website.
   Section 2:  Enter Contact Information (button): This button takes you to a screen that asks for
              general company contact information, a working SmartWay point of contact, and an
              executive-level contact. Additional contacts may also be included.
   Section 3:  Logistics Business Unit Characterization (button): This button takes you to a screen that
              asks you to define all the business units your company operates and provide
              information describing their operation. Once these parameters are defined, the
              software will enable you to generate blank data entry forms for each business unit.
   Section 4:  Download Latest SmartWay Carrier Data File (button): Select Download Latest
              SmartWay Carrier File. Select this button to download the latest SmartWay Carrier
              performance data for use with your logistics business  units. You must download the
              latest file to ensure you use the most up to date information on SmartWay Carrier
              Partners.
   Section 5:  Select Business Unit for Data Entry (selection list):  Selecting a business unit name will
              take you to screens asking for the carrier and activity information necessary to calculate
              efficiency metrics for the business unit.
   Section 6:  (Optional) Review Year-to-Year Comparison (button): This optional step allows you to
              compare previous year data entries to one another or to the data entered for the
              current year. The  comparison reports provide a useful tool for performing quality
              control of current  data, as well as a method for evaluating trends in operation changes,
              activity levels and  business unit performance overtime.
   Section 7:  (Optional) Partner Profile / Logo Info / Suggestions (button): Here you can provide
              information about your company's environmental accomplishments and give EPA
              feedback about the SmartWay program
   Section 8:   (Optional) View Your Data Reports (button): Here you can view final summaries of
              your data including all data inputs, business unit performance summaries, an "out of
              range" report (summarizing inputs that are higher or lower than expected values) and a
              summary of comments you have entered.
   Section 9:  Generate File to Send to EPA (button): This button creates a version of the Tool (in XML
              format) for you to send as an attachment in an e-mail to your Partner Account Manager
              (PAM). Selecting the OK button on this screen does not automatically submit the file to
              EPA; you still need to submit it to EPA by attaching it in an e-mail.

The Logistics Company Tool asks you to provide three types of industry identifier codes for each your
business units.

    •   Standard Carrier Alpha Codes (SCACs): The Standard Carrier Alpha Code is a unique 2 to 4
        character alphabetic code used by the transportation industry to identify transportation
        companies. If you cannot remember your SCACs, please contact the National Motor Freight
        Traffic Association before proceeding (see http://www.nmfta.org/Pages/ContactUs.aspx.)  You
        can enter multiple SCACs by separating them with commas in the Tool. This field is optional and
        may be left blank in the Tool.

    •   Motor Carrier Numbers (MCNsl:  The Motor Carrier Number is a 5 to 7 digit number provided
        by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ration. This field is optional and may be left blank
        in the Tool.

    •   US DOT Number: This number is assigned to commercial vehicles hauling cargo in interstate
        commerce by the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ration.  DOT numbers are strictly
        numeric and can be up to 7 digits  in length. This field is optional and may be left blank in the
        Tool.

For each business unit, you will need to specify the percent of overall activity for each Business Focus
Category:
    •   Logistics Provider: Logistics providers are non-asset based third parties that provide multiple,
        bundled logistics services. They may be involved in material management, transportation
        management, inbound and outbound freight, inventory management, 4PL activities,
        warehousing, cross docking, kitting, packaging, and sub assembly processes.
    •   Freight Forwarder:  Freight forwarders are documentation specialists and consolidators of
        freight such as LTL (less than truckload) and LCL (less than container load). Freight forwarders
        normally provide pickup and delivery for domestic and international shipments, and provide the
        property transportation for a  compensation or fee basis.
    •   Freight Broker: A freight broker buys and sells transportation services and normally works on
        behalf of a carrier or shipper.
    •   Truck Carrier:  Truck carriers operate their own managed fleet (owned or  leased).  These fleets
        can be for-hire or private/dedicated. Refer to "Choosing the Right Tool for your Business Units"
        in Part I  of this guide to determine if you should complete the SmartWay Truck Tool for the
        Truck Carrier portion of your operations.
    •   Rail Freight Broker: Freight broker specializing in rail mode services.

COMPLETING THE ACTIVITY DATA SCREEN

First provide a detailed text data source description for the sources used to estimate your mileage and
ton-mile data for your carriers by selecting the Describe Data Source button. Be sure to indicate how
you calculated the values, and where this data was obtained. For example, you may use PC Miler,
carrier reports, or accounting/purchasing records to determine miles.  Payload and ton-mile estimates
may be based on bills of lading or other internal records.

Next you must specify a Data Availability option for each carrier. There are seven Data Availability
options:

    1.   Enter ton-miles and miles (preferred option)
    2.   Enter ton-miles and average payload
    3.   Enter ton-miles, average density, and average load percentage
    4.   Enter ton-miles only
    5.   Enter miles and average payload
    6.   Enter miles, average density, and average load percentage
    7.   Enter miles only

Ideally, when entering information for a carrier, you should use Data Availability Option 1. If this is not
possible, please choose the method that uses the most accurate data at your disposal.  In this way the
Tool will utilize the most accurate data available for the ton-mile  and mile comparison metrics, as well as
for the emissions footprint calculations.

After specifying the Data Availability options, you must then pick the preferred metric (Inventory
Calculation Metric) for calculating mass emissions for each of your carriers.  Options include:

    •   grams per mile
    •   grams per railcar-mile
    •   grams per ton-mile (all modes)
Select the metric most appropriate for characterizing your carrier activity. You should select g/mile
metrics for estimating mass emissions for lighter weight truck freight, while g/ton-mile should generally
be used for rail, barge and heavier truck freight.

After specifying the Data Availability Option, record your activity data.

If the carrier mode is rail, record total railcar-miles, otherwise specify total (truckload or bargeload)
miles.  Enter the data to the nearest whole number.

Data Availability Option 1 - Enter total ton-miles and total miles. Total miles corresponds to truck
miles, railcar miles, or barge miles, as appropriate.  For rail carriers, DO NOT enter train miles, and for
barge carriers, DO NOT enter miles for the entire string of barges - enter the sum of miles for each
individual railcar and/or barge load.

Data Availability Option 2 - Enter total ton-miles along with your estimated average payload (per truck
or railcar, as appropriate) in short tons (2,000 Ibs).

Data Availability Option 3 - Enter your total ton-miles. Next, you must estimate your freight density
using the Average Density Calculator on the Activity Data screen.  The calculator allows you to specify
the fraction of shipments that fall into various commodity groupings. Each grouping has an associated
average density, expressed in pounds per cubic foot of available cargo space. The densities for a given
commodity category vary for rail/barge and truck modes, since utilized container space varies by mode.2

For each carrier, record the percentage distribution (as a fraction of total miles) for each of the
Commodity Groupings, as shown in Worksheet 3B.

Next you will need to estimate the number of loads (truck, railcar or barge) by load fraction category.
The Logistics Tool has ten load categories:

    •   1/10 truckload (or railcar/barge-load)
    •   2/10 truckload (or railcar/barge -load)
    •   ...(incremental categories)...
    •   9/10 truckload (or railcar/barge -load)
    •   Full truckload (or railcar/barge -load)

Record the annual number of loads for each of these categories, for each carrier, matching your
estimates to the most appropriate (closest) category.  Load estimates can be volume-based (with full
truckload equivalent to cubing out) or weight-based (with full truckload equivalent to weighing out).

Data Availability Option 4 - Enter total ton-miles.

Data Availability Option 5 - Enter total miles along with your estimated average payload (per truck,
barge or railcar, as appropriate) in short tons (2,000 Ibs).

Data Availability Option 6 - Enter total miles. Next enter your freight density and load percentage
information, as described for Data Availability Option 3.

Data Availability Option 7 - Enter total miles.

Troubleshooting the Tool
Although the SmartWay tools have been tested extensively, you may encounter errors. Intermittent
errors have been encountered when opening the Tool from an e-mail rather than from a drive.  In
addition, note that you will not be able to open the Tool successfully directly from the SmartWay
website, so save the Tool to your hard drive before opening. If you encounter an error during use of the
Tool, try restarting the Tool directly from a disk drive, with all other Excel files and applications closed.
In addition, make sure that your computer is using a system and application version validated for use
with the SmartWay tools (Windows XP or later operating system, and Excel Office 2003 2007, 2010, or
2013).

If you continue to encounter problems, make a screen capture of the error message, and save the Tool
at that point.  (You can make a screen capture  by pressing the keys Alt and Print Screen at the same
time, and then pasting the image into a document such as MS Word.) Then send the screenshot, along
with the saved Tool to your Partner Account Manager for further assistance.

Proper Calculation Setting

By default, Microsoft Excel is set to automatically calculate  formulas.  If values within your Tool are not
calculating automatically, then your Excel may  be set to "Manual".  Follow these  instructions to change
your Excel Calculation setting.

Office 2010 and Newer
Choose the "Formulas" tab. Select the "Calculation Options" button in the "Calculation" section to view
the drop-down list of options. Choose "Automatic" from the list of options to switch to automatic
calculation.
